Tensions in Minneapolis reached a boiling point after federal ICE agents fatally shot Renee Good, a 37-year-old mother of three. Protesters clashed with federal officers outside the Bishop Henry Whipple Federal Building, facing tear gas, flash bangs, and non-lethal rounds. Demonstrators blocked ICE vehicles, waved U.S. flags, and demanded the agency leave the state. DHS has pledged 2,000 more agents, while Minnesota leaders and the FBI call for independent investigation. The fallout extends to Washington, with Democratic senators condemning federal actions at “ICE Out for Good” rallies. The Justice Department faces resignations amid controversy.
